Wylie P&Z backs ordinance change making new smoke‑product retailers subject to special use permits

The commission recommended ordinance amendments to remove 'smoke shop' as a standalone use and require new retailers of smoke, vape and similar products to obtain special use permits; the change passed the commission 7-0.

The Wylie Planning and Zoning Commission voted 7-0 on March 18, 2025 to recommend ordinance amendments that would eliminate “smoke shop” as a separate use and require new retailers selling smoke, vape and similar products to seek a special use permit.
